Output 67cddcc25694ef4cbae1b6635a3f1edecaa2684b1749cd3df33b8c59ece9d89d:1

value
106707
script pubkey
OP_HASH160 OP_PUSHBYTES_20 116da158d6126314a93b8d7fad8d85e5763f8d55 OP_EQUAL
address
33HAk3o5vswqu1dxxMfxcx89EC9wuAgaWE
transaction
67cddcc25694ef4cbae1b6635a3f1edecaa2684b1749cd3df33b8c59ece9d89d
confirmations
155543
spent
true